身份证用的什么数据库软件

fiy 其他 52

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    身份证使用的数据库软件是国家公民身份号码查询系统,简称公民身份号码查询系统。该系统是由中国公安部开发和管理的,用于存储和管理全国公民的身份信息。它是一个庞大的数据库系统,主要包括以下几个模块:

    1. 身份证信息录入模块:用于将公民的身份证信息录入系统中,包括姓名、性别、出生日期、住址等基本信息。

    2. 身份证信息查询模块:用于查询公民的身份证信息,可以根据身份证号码进行查询,也可以根据其他个人信息进行模糊查询。

    3. 身份证信息验证模块:用于验证身份证的有效性,包括校验身份证号码的位数、校验码等。

    4. 身份证信息更新模块:用于更新公民的身份证信息,例如修改住址、更换照片等。

    5. 身份证信息统计模块:用于统计和分析公民身份证的使用情况,包括不同地区、不同年龄段的公民数量等。

    公民身份号码查询系统是一个高度安全的数据库系统,只有授权的公安部门和相关部门才能访问和使用。它的主要功能是为公安部门提供便捷、准确的身份证信息查询和管理服务,以维护社会治安和保护公民的合法权益。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    身份证使用的数据库软件主要是国家公民身份号码查询系统(GB/T 2260)和公民身份信息管理系统(GB/T 2261)。

    1. 国家公民身份号码查询系统(GB/T 2260):该系统是中国国家标准化管理委员会发布的标准,用于标识和查询公民身份号码的相关信息。该系统提供了一个统一的身份证号码查询接口,可以通过身份证号码查询到相关的公民个人信息,如姓名、性别、出生日期、籍贯等。这个系统是一个基于数据库的查询系统,使用的数据库软件可能是MySQL、Oracle等。

    2. 公民身份信息管理系统(GB/T 2261):该系统是中国公安部门的身份证管理系统,用于存储和管理公民的身份证信息。这个系统涉及到的数据非常庞大,包括全国各地的公民身份证信息。为了保证数据的安全性和可靠性,该系统可能使用一种高可用、高性能的数据库软件,比如Oracle、SQL Server等。

    3. 数据库软件的选择:身份证数据库的选择通常会考虑到数据的安全性、可靠性和性能要求。因为身份证信息是涉及到公民的个人隐私,所以对数据的保护要求非常高,数据库软件需要具备强大的安全机制,如数据加密、访问控制等。另外,由于身份证数据库的数据量非常大,对系统的性能要求也很高,数据库软件需要具备高并发处理能力和优化查询性能的能力。

    4. 数据库管理系统:身份证数据库的管理通常需要借助数据库管理系统(DBMS)。DBMS是一种软件,用于管理和操作数据库,包括数据的存储、检索、更新和删除等操作。常见的DBMS有MySQL、Oracle、SQL Server等。选择合适的DBMS可以提高数据库的性能和可靠性。

    5. 数据库安全性保护措施:为了保护身份证数据库中的数据安全,通常会采取一系列的安全措施。例如,对数据库进行访问控制,只允许授权用户访问和操作数据库;对数据进行加密,防止数据泄露;定期备份和恢复数据库,以防止数据丢失。这些措施可以有效保护身份证数据库中的数据安全。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    身份证号码是一个重要的个人身份标识,用于在各种场景下验证身份信息。为了有效管理和使用身份证号码,需要使用数据库软件来存储和管理相关数据。

    常见的身份证数据库软件包括关系型数据库和非关系型数据库。下面将分别介绍这两种类型的数据库软件及其使用方式。

    一、关系型数据库软件

    关系型数据库是一种基于表格的数据库,采用结构化查询语言(SQL)进行数据管理和操作。常见的关系型数据库软件有MySQL、Oracle、Microsoft SQL Server等。

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,广泛应用于各种网站和应用程序中。它具有易于安装、配置和使用的特点,支持多用户、多线程和多种数据存储引擎。可以使用MySQL来创建一个包含身份证号码的表,并通过SQL语句进行数据的插入、查询、更新和删除操作。

    2. Oracle:Oracle是一种功能强大的商业级关系型数据库管理系统,被广泛应用于大型企业和机构中。它支持高并发性、高可靠性和高可扩展性,可以实现复杂的数据管理和处理需求。使用Oracle可以创建一个包含身份证号码的表,并使用SQL语句进行数据操作。

    3. Microsoft SQL Server:Microsoft SQL Server是微软公司开发的关系型数据库管理系统,适用于Windows操作系统。它具有用户友好的界面和强大的数据处理能力,可以用于创建和管理包含身份证号码的表,并进行各种数据操作。

    二、非关系型数据库软件

    非关系型数据库(NoSQL)是一种灵活的数据库类型,适用于大规模分布式系统和需要高性能的应用场景。常见的非关系型数据库软件有MongoDB、Redis、Cassandra等。

    1. MongoDB:MongoDB是一种面向文档的非关系型数据库,以JSON格式存储数据。它具有高性能、高可扩展性和灵活的数据模型,适用于存储和查询包含身份证号码的文档。

    2. Redis:Redis是一种内存数据存储系统,支持键值对的存储方式。它具有快速的读写性能和丰富的数据结构,适用于快速查询和缓存身份证号码等数据。

    3. Cassandra:Cassandra是一种分布式的非关系型数据库,具有高可扩展性和高性能的特点。它适用于需要处理大规模数据和高并发访问的场景,可以存储和查询身份证号码等数据。

    综上所述,身份证号码可以使用关系型数据库软件(如MySQL、Oracle、Microsoft SQL Server)或非关系型数据库软件(如MongoDB、Redis、Cassandra)来进行存储和管理。具体选择哪种数据库软件,需要根据实际需求、系统架构和技术要求来进行选择。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部